Fill in the coefficients that will balance the following reaction:


a0NaCl +
a1CaS →
a2Na2S +
a3CaCl2

Respuesta :

blahblahmali blahblahmali
  • 11-04-2018
the reactants for the equation 
NaCl + CaS
the products of the reaction 
Na₂S + CaCl₂
this a double displacement reaction where the cations of one salt form new salts with the anion of the other salt and vice versa.
the balanced reaction therefore ;
2NaCl + CaS ---> Na₂S + CaCl₂
a0 - 2
a1 - 1
a2 - 1
a3 - 1
